East Dulwich to London Waterloo by train

A train trip from East Dulwich to London Waterloo takes about 35 mins on average, covering roughly 3 miles (5 kilometres). With around 101 trains running each day, there's plenty of flexibility for your travel plans. If you book in advance, you can grab tickets starting from just £4.30, making it a budget-friendly option for those who plan ahead.

Advance Tickets

A single ticket for one journey leaving at a specific date and time.

The rule is: the sooner you book the cheaper they are. Usually the cheapest, but least flexible.

Off-Peak & Super Off-Peak Tickets

Offering greater flexibility than Advances, Off-Peak tickets offer travel during less busy times of day trading off more flexibility in the Off-Peak windows but for still discounted fares.

Anytime Tickets

Anytime tickets are fully flexible allowing travel at any time of the day. Brilliant if you don’t want the pressure of clock watching, returning when you want

Everything you need to know about East Dulwich Station

Welcome to East Dulwich Station

Tucked away in the charming borough of Southwark, East Dulwich station is your gateway to a vibrant community that effortlessly marries the quaint with the cosmopolitan. Serving as a crucial link for commuters and casual explorers alike, this station is a hub of activity day in and day out. Whether you're starting your journey in one of London's quieter enclaves or heading toward the hustle and bustle of the city, East Dulwich is a key point of departure and arrival for countless travellers.

At East Dulwich Station, ticket purchasing is straightforward and convenient. The ticket office is operational from as early as 5:40 AM on weekdays, with slightly adjusted hours over the weekend. For those who prefer to handle things digitally, there are ticket machines available for use that support smartcard validation as well. Accessibility is a priority, with machines designed to accommodate travellers with disabilities, although it's recommended to review the station map or step-free access section in advance. The station is also equipped with an induction loop for those with hearing impairments, ensuring a smooth experience for all visitors.

Travel Assistance and Accessibility

Help is never far away at East Dulwich, thanks to the presence of staff and multiple customer help points. Station staff are typically available throughout the day to provide assistance, whether pre-booked or on a walk-up basis. While there aren't tactile surfaces along all platform edges, the station does offer ramps longer than 400m to both platform 1 and platform 2, along with a staff-operated ramp for access from the train to the platform. Moreover, if assistance is needed, there's a freephone number, textphone, and of course, on-site staff to assist with any mobility concerns. It should be noted that East Dulwich station lacks accessible toilets and a waiting room, although seating areas are provided.

Amenities and Onward Travel

In terms of amenities, East Dulwich offers no on-site refreshment facilities or shopping options, so stock up before you arrive! Cyclists have access to 16 bike stands near platform 1, though they must be prepared to rely on their own security measures as these stands are unsheltered. Access to public Wi-Fi is unavailable, but pay phones are on site should you need to make a call.

For onward travel options, East Dulwich is well-connected. While local bus information is centrally displayed, detailed rail replacement service info is available as needed. Getting to and From Waterloo: Transport Options

Moving beyond the platforms, London Waterloo Station acts as a dynamic node connecting you with London and beyond. With a dedicated taxi rank and a close-knit relationship with London's extensive bus and Underground services, getting around is both straightforward and efficient. Waterloo Underground station is served by several lines, including the Bakerloo, Jubilee, Northern, and Waterloo & City lines making your planning effortless.

For those looking to explore the city on two wheels, Santander Cycle hire bikes are available nearby. The station's proximity to the South Bank makes it an inviting starting point for a leisurely stroll or cycle along the riverside for a touch of culture and picturesque views.
